Ronny Chieng

Ronny Chieng was born 21 November 1985 , non-primary source needed is a Malaysian actor and comedian. Chieng is currently a senior correspondent on The Daily Show on Comedy Central and creator and star of the sitcom Ronny Chieng International Student which debuted on ABC (Australia) and Comedy Central Asia in 2017. Chieng was the son of an Malaysian Chinese family. He was born in Johor Bahru. He was raised in Singapore as well as in the United States, living in Manchester, New Hampshire from 1989 to 1994. Chieng was a performer with Trevor Noah in 2013 at the comedy festival in Melbourne, Australia. A few years later Chieng was selected to audition for the correspondent role on The Daily Show, which Noah hosts. In July of 2016 Chieng was named one of the top 10 comics to be watching by Variety In October 2016, Chieng appeared on The Daily Show to offer his opinion on a Jesse Watters Fox News segment considered racist by many. Chieng airs expletive-laden critique of the program on the network that is conservative. Chieng also visited the city's Chinatown in which Watters were mocking residents, and conducted interviews more respectfully in Mandarin as well as Cantonese. The viral clip was covered in Slate and the Washington Post. In his early years, Chieng was an Singapore Sea Scout. Although he has been living in Australia for over 10 years, he still doesn't have permanent residency or citizenship status in Australia. Chieng made a joke about being cynophobic during 2018's Daily Show. But Chieng later admitted that he's "100 100 percent confident about dogs" in an interview.
